Mary Hardin-Baylor Edges Playoff Bound Eagles

Belton, Texas-The men's soccer team suffered a 1-0 loss against Mary Hardin-Baylor Saturday, but will still advance to the American Southwest Conference Tournament next week.

It marks the 13th time in program history the Eagles (7-6-3, 4-3-1 ASC) have qualified for the tournament. The final bracket and seedings will be posted by the ASC Office Saturday night.

Against Mary Hardin-Baylor (7-4-3, 4-2-2 ASC), Ozarks trailed 1-0 after a goal in the 27th minute. Mary Hardin-Baylor recorded eight shots on goal, and Ozarks' goalkeeper Austin Benner had to make seven saves in the match. The Eagles had three shots in the match.
